We offer a well defined project lifecycle to start either before or after requirement definition.

A typical project is a new installation of Shopfloor-OnlineLifescience Edition, where we carry out a feasibility study for the definition stages of your MES project:

  • Kick-off Process
  • Walkthrough / Document Review / Shadowing
  • Process Mapping / Review & Update

The feasibility study provides clarity on functional gaps, scope, risks and implementation costs. This provides the required information for capital requests as it is possible to put an accurate budget together based on the study.

The Shopfloor-OnlineLifescience Edition implementation will start with a prioritised plan for the implementation phases and associated activities. The qualification approach will be agreed and documented as part of a project quality and execution plan. The approach to qualification, described in the validation master plan, will be adhered to during the technical definition activities and the use of a prototype should be included if that is the qualification approach preferred by our customer. We can use the V-model and/or Risk Based Approach (RBA) in line with GAMP 5 as part of the qualification strategy.

Project Management will report against the work breakdown structure using our in-house methods: MS Project, Project Dashboard, Software Configuration Progress Tracker and MS Excel based S-curves.

After testing, a rollout and training plan will be put together.
